Detailed diagram of lipid bilayer of cell membrane The cell membrane, or plasma membrane, is a selectively permeable[citation necessary] biological membrane that surrounds the cytoplasm of the cell. In animals, the plasma membrane is definitely the outer boundary of the cell, though in plants and prokaryotes it will likely be protected by a cell wall. This membrane serves to individual and defend a cell from its surrounding surroundings which is produced generally from the double layer of phospholipids, that happen to be amphiphilic (partly hydrophobic and partly hydrophilic). consequently, the layer is called a phospholipid bilayer, or often a fluid mosaic membrane.

Within the cell could be the cytoplasmic region which contains the genome (DNA), ribosomes and several forms of inclusions.[two] The genetic material is freely present in more info the cytoplasm. Prokaryotes can carry extrachromosomal DNA components referred to as plasmids, which usually are round.

The ribosome mediates the formation of a polypeptide sequence determined by the mRNA sequence. The mRNA sequence directly relates to the polypeptide sequence by binding to transfer RNA (tRNA) adapter molecules in binding pockets throughout the ribosome. The new polypeptide then folds right into a useful three-dimensional protein molecule.
